The Different Types of Treadmills

1. Manual Treadmills

Manual treadmills are powered by the user instead of an electric motor. in the know need no electrical power and generally include an easy style with less moving parts.

Advantages of Manual Treadmills:

  • Cost-effective
  • Portable and lightweight
  • No reliance on electricity

Drawbacks:

  • Limited features
  • Typically lack slope choices

2. Motorized Treadmills

Motorized treadmills are the most common type, powered by an electric motor. They generally provide numerous functions such as programmable exercise regimens, adjustable inclines, and greater weight capabilities.

Benefits of Motorized Treadmills:

  • Smooth operation and consistent traction
  • Versatile with sophisticated features for varied exercises
  • Options for slope and decline settings

Drawbacks:

  • Higher expense compared to manual treadmills
  • Need electrical energy and might increase electric costs

3. Folding Treadmills

Folding treadmills are designed for easy storage, making them perfect for those with limited space.

Benefits of Folding Treadmills:

  • Space-saving design
  • Easy to carry and keep
  • Appropriate for home usage where space is at a premium

Downsides:

  • Typically may have a smaller running surface
  • Weight limit may be lower than non-folding models

4. Business Treadmills

These treadmills are constructed for toughness and performance, generally found in health clubs and gym. They are developed for high usage rates and featured advanced functions.

Benefits of Commercial Treadmills:

  • Extremely resilient and often supported by service warranties
  • Complete variety of functions, consisting of innovative training programs
  • Ideal for durable exercises

Disadvantages:

  • Higher cost point
  • Might be too large or heavy for home use

Benefits of Using a Treadmill

Treadmills provide many benefits for people wanting to improve their fitness levels or preserve an athletic routine.

1. Convenience

Owning a treadmill permits users to work out at their own schedule, eliminating reliance on weather. It provides versatility, as workouts can take place day or night.

2. Personalized Workouts

Lots of modern treadmills feature adjustable programs to accommodate newbies and experienced athletes. Users can adjust speed, incline, and workout period to take full advantage of the efficiency of their sessions.

3. Tracking Progress

Many treadmills come geared up with digital display screens that tape vital stats such as distance, speed, calories burned, and heart rate. Monitoring this data assists users track their fitness development with time.

4. Lowered Impact

Treadmills frequently offer a cushioned surface that can lower joint impact compared to working on difficult outside surfaces, making them a suitable option for people with joint concerns or those recovering from injuries.

5. Variety of Workouts

Users can participate in various workouts on a treadmill, from walking and running to interval training and speed work. Some machines even provide built-in courses that imitate outside terrains.

Considerations When Buying a Treadmill

When acquiring a treadmill, individuals ought to consider several elements to ensure they make an informed choice.

1. Area Requirements

  • Step Available Space: Before selecting a model, procedure where the treadmill will be positioned to guarantee it fits easily.
  • Think About Folding Options: If area is an issue, consider investing in a folding treadmill for hassle-free storage.

2. User Weight and Height

  • Inspect the weight capacity of the treadmill to accommodate its designated users.
  • Make sure that the belt length appropriates for users' strides, especially for taller individuals.

3. Features and Technology

  • Examine whether sophisticated functions like heart rate monitors, Bluetooth connectivity, and integrated training programs are essential for the intended user.
  • Examine easy to use interfaces and product evaluations on screen quality.

4. Warranty and Customer Support

  • Review service warranty choices to comprehend what is covered and for the length of time. Some designs may offer extended warranties or guarantees for parts.
  • Assess the brand's reputation for client assistance in case of breakdowns or questions.

5. Price Range

  • Consider your budget plan but keep in mind that less expensive models may lack functions, durability, or service warranty assistance.
  • Check out financing choices if investing in a higher-end model.

FAQs About Treadmills

1. What is the typical lifespan of a treadmill?

Usually, a high-quality treadmill can last between 7 to 12 years, depending on use, maintenance, and develop quality.

2. What is the very best treadmill brand?

Popular brand names consist of NordicTrack, Sole Fitness, Precor, and LifeSpan, each known for their quality and consumer satisfaction.

3. Can I use a treadmill for walking?

Yes, treadmills are ideal for walking, running, or running, making them flexible for users of all physical fitness levels.

4. How typically should I service my treadmill?

Regular upkeep is typically recommended every six months to guarantee optimum performance and durability.

5. Is it alright to work on a treadmill every day?

While running on a treadmill daily is acceptable for some, it's smart to incorporate day of rest or alternate workouts to avoid potential overuse injuries.
